The Hongkong Stock Exchange continued

to level off this week after its upward. climb a few weeks ago and many counters were practically unchanged.

New York Stock Market

New York, Apr, 24.

Stocks advanced today with the industrial section within five points of the year's high set on Feb. 4.

Landon, Apr. 24. Stock markats had a fairly satisfactory day though the turnover at 7,741 bargains, was nothing fo brag about.

British Governments were in demand, though most of them met some

SINO-SOVIET

TRADE

PACT

Peking, Apr. 24. The Soviet Union and China, which yesterday signed a commerce and navigation treaty in Poking will con- clude a further long term commercial agreement in the near future, the New China News Agency re- ported.

New York Sugar Market

New York, Apr. 24. World No,, 4 sugar futuros today elbied bnchangad to six points higher with salos of 581 contracts,
